Comprehending the Breed
Before delving into the buying procedure, it's vital to understand the distinct qualities of French Bulldogs:
Size: French Bulldogs are small but muscular canines, generally weighing between 16 to 28 pounds.Appearance: They have a short, sturdy construct with a distinctive bat-like ear shape and an old and wrinkly face.Temperament: Frenchies are understood for being lively, sociable, and caring. Research Study Reputable Breeders
Finding a respectable breeder is vital when seeking to buy a French Bulldog. The following are vital attributes of an accountable breeder:
Health Testing: Ensure the breeder performs health tests on their reproducing stock for genetic issues typical in the breed.Favorable Environment: Visit the reproducing facility to see the conditions under which the puppies are raised.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)1. Are French Bulldogs simple to train?
French Bulldogs can be a bit stubborn, making training a challenge for some owners. However, with persistence and positive reinforcement techniques, they can learn commands and standard manners.
2. Just how much exercise do French Bulldogs need?
While they delight in playtime, French Bulldogs have reasonably low workout needs. Brief everyday walks and play sessions are normally sufficient to keep them delighted and healthy.
3. Are French Bulldogs excellent with children and other family pets?
Yes, French Bulldogs are normally great with kids and other family pets. Their friendly and caring nature makes them outstanding buddies, supplied they are socialized from a young age.
4. What health problems should I know?
Due to their brachycephalic (flat-faced) structure, French Bulldogs are vulnerable to breathing problems, heat sensitivity, and specific genetic health concerns such as hip dysplasia and skin allergic reactions.
5. How long do French Bulldogs live?
The average life-span of a French Bulldog is in between 10 to 12 years, though some might live longer with appropriate care.
